Cardinals-Orioles Had Preliminary Trade Talks, But Intend To Keep J.J. Hardy; Interest In Carlos Beltran

Have you heard anything about J.J. Hardy going to the Cardinals?

Executive vice president Dan Duquette met with the Cardinals during the GM meetings in Orlando. Not the entire team, of course. The room wasn't that big. Anyway, it wasn't unexpected because the Orioles need pitching and the Cardinals need a shortstop. But it's not like the Orioles were trying to move Hardy or were ready to pull the trigger on a trade. Just preliminary talks. The Orioles are trying to get a pitcher and keep Hardy, and that's what will happen. Somehow, somewhere, they will add a starting pitcher and Hardy will jog down the orange carpet on opening day.
